WebPV = FV/ (1+r) n. PV = Present value, also known as present discounted value, is the value on a given date of a payment. FV = This is the projected amount of money in the future. r = the periodic rate of return, interest or inflation rate, also known as the discounting rate. n = number of years. WebFeb 14, 2024 · Mortgage points, often called discount points, are a way for home buyers to pay to lower the interest rate on their home loan. Each mortgage point costs 1% of your mortgage amount and will lower your interest rate by approximately 0.25%.
